Evaluating Open-Source Automation Software Options

In today's fast-paced digital landscape, many businesses in Canada are exploring open-source automation software to simplify operations and enhance productivity. However, choosing the right tool can be daunting. This article provides a balanced evaluation of various open-source automation options, focusing on practical applications and realistic expectations.

Understanding Open-Source Automation Software

Open-source automation software offers businesses the flexibility to customize their automation processes according to specific needs. According to industry experts, using open-source solutions can often lead to cost savings and greater control over software functionalities. Many users report that these tools typically allow for better integration with existing systems, which can enhance overall efficiency.

Evaluating open-source automation software options and tools

"Open-source solutions empower organizations to modify and adapt software, making them suitable for a wide range of applications." - Tech Industry Analyst

Key Factors to Consider

When evaluating open-source automation software, consider the following factors:

Practical Application Scenarios

Here are some practical scenarios where open-source automation tools have proven effective:

  1. Customer Relationship Management (CRM): Tools like SuiteCRM allow organizations to automate customer interactions, improving response times and customer satisfaction.
  2. Home Automation: Platforms such as Home Assistant enable users to control smart devices seamlessly. Many enthusiasts report that these platforms are especially effective when combined with other open-source tools.
  3. Workflow Automation: Solutions like Apache Airflow facilitate complex workflows, which can significantly increase operational efficiency in data-driven environments.

Challenges and Considerations

While open-source automation tools offer many benefits, they also come with certain limitations:

Conclusion

Evaluating open-source automation software options is a task that requires careful consideration of your organization's specific needs and capabilities. By focusing on community support, documentation, and scalability, businesses can make informed decisions that align with their operational goals. While these tools offer significant potential for enhancing efficiency, it is crucial to acknowledge the challenges that may arise during implementation. Ultimately, understanding both the strengths and limitations of open-source automation can set realistic expectations and lead to successful outcomes.